Healthcare Career Path
From student nurse to Consultant or Chief Nurse — the NHS and private sector roadmap.
1
Student / Newly Qualified Nurse
0-2 years
£ 28,407 - 34,581/yr
Band 5 NMC Registration Clinical Skills Patient Care
After your nursing degree and NMC registration, join as a Band 5 nurse. Consolidate clinical skills across specialisms during your preceptorship period.
2
Senior Staff Nurse
2-5 years
£ 35,392 - 42,618/yr
Band 6 Specialist Area Team Leadership Mentoring
Progress to Band 6 by specialising and demonstrating leadership. Become a mentor and consider postgraduate study for advanced practice.
3
Nurse Specialist / Team Leader
5-10 years
£ 43,742 - 54,000/yr
Band 7 Advanced Practice Research Service Lead
Lead clinical teams, develop care pathways, and hold specialist caseloads. Advanced Clinical Practice requires a master's level qualification.
4
Nurse Consultant / Modern Matron
8-15 years
£ 54,000 - 75,000/yr
Band 8 Clinical Leadership Strategic Planning Education
Combine clinical expertise with research, education and strategic leadership. Shape patient care quality and nursing practice across your organisation.
5
Director of Nursing / Chief Nurse
15+ years
£ 85,000 - 130,000/yr
Executive Board Level CQC NHS Strategy
Responsible for nursing standards, patient safety, workforce planning and CQC compliance across entire trusts or systems.
Advice for Healthcare Career Path
Practical guidance to accelerate your career

🚀 Get started

  • Choose a nursing or allied health degree
  • Volunteer in care settings first
  • Research NHS graduate schemes
  • Understand the NMC registration process
  • Consider A&E, mental health or community specialisms

📈 Move up faster

  • Complete a postgraduate diploma or MSc
  • Apply for Band 6 roles within 2-3 years
  • Become a practice assessor
  • Join the Royal College of Nursing
  • Apply for NHS Leadership Academy programmes

🌟 Top skills

  • Clinical assessment and patient care
  • NMC professional standards
  • Leadership and team management
  • Research and evidence-based practice
  • Electronic patient record systems
